About the Sioux Falls Stampede:

The Sioux Falls Stampede is a Tier-1 Junior Hockey team that plays in the United States Hockey League (USHL). The Stampede have won the USHL Organization of the Year award three times in the past nine years and were also recently Clark Cup Champions in 2018-2019. The Stampede ranks among the top per-game attendance throughout Junior, College, and Semi-Pro Hockey organizations and play at the Denny Sanford PREMIER Center. Over 40 former Stampede players have gone on to skate in the NHL.

Internship Description:

The Game Presentation and Community Engagement Associate will work approximately 30 hours per week in the Stampede front office, plus all 30 home games. This is a paid internship from Mid-August 2025 through April/May 2026. This person will play an important role in the preparation of all home games and will have a leadership position on game nights. Duties include, but are not limited to:

Office:

Invoice corporate partners and assist with record keeping and CRM management

Help develop and prepare promotions from ideation to implementation

Help create in-game video board content using Adobe Photoshop and other programs

Create timing sheets for each game

Create staffing sheets for each game

Create music script for each game

Help coordinate promotions in advance of games

Help manage and schedule part-time employees and game night interns

Opportunity to earn commission through ticket sales

Assist other departments/duties as needed.

Community Engagement:

Assist in the communication with non-profit organizations and schools regarding player appearances and volunteering in the community.

Help organize multiple community service opportunities for players each month, including weekly schedules

Create a community engagement calendar and track hours for each player

Supervise community service opportunities with players.

Games:

Lead a game night staff that runs all in-game and on-ice promotions,

Oversee sponsorship activations and promotions

Coordinate set-up and tear-down of all team-related items
